How often should your dog be groomed?
Grooming requirements for your pet will differ depending on the breed, hair and your dog’s habits. Usually, short haired dogs like Beagles, Bulldogs and Labradors need less grooming compared to dogs with long coats including Poodles, Border Collies and Pomeranians. Normally, most pet owners organise frequent grooming on a monthly basis. For puppies and dogs who have not been groomed yet, more consistent burshing at home should be performed to get the dog used to being handled and to prevent grooming issues into adulthood.
